Output 5091ce63132af87a8076e74f94eac536970d16fbe73871bc5096d710bcc8b22e:3

value
637882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57cf0ef7f39bdbfb6bc25164a80b150121b8f114 OP_EQUAL
address
39hJkuc1n1QVvGFjuynq7ujetcBowKaZeQ
transaction
5091ce63132af87a8076e74f94eac536970d16fbe73871bc5096d710bcc8b22e
confirmations
145182
spent
true